The name of the base system (platform): | Artificial intelligence (AI, Artificial intelligence, AI) |
Developers: | KB Panorama |
Last Release Date: | 2025/02/19 |
Technology: | GIS - Geoinformation Systems |
Content |
The main articles are:
2025: "Panorama Vision" version 1.2.0 with automatic road decryption on satellite imagery
Panorama Design Bureau has developed the Panorama Vision automatic recognition and vectorization service version 1.2.0. The developer announced this on February 19, 2025. The program has added the ability to automatically decrypt roads on satellite images. This neural network model provides recognition of asphalt and dirt roads in images of the area with a spatial resolution of 0.6 m/pixel. Satellite images of cities of the Russian Federation were used to train the model.
In the decryption process, semantic segmentation of roads in the image is performed at the first stage, a raster mask is formed containing marked areas related to the road network. At the second stage, the service highlights the central road lines on the resulting mask and vectorizes road objects. During vectorization, roads are automatically "reached" to intersections with each other within the established tolerance by distance (up to 100 m). To create a vector map, use the map5000m.rscz classifier. Asphalt roads are mapped as "Highway" linear objects with code 61230000 and dirt roads as "Street" linear objects with code 45200000.
The road network map generated by the service is ready for integration into GIS. After loading the map into the Panorama GIS, the following operations become available: building a route between two points, creating an optimal route when visiting many points, building a distance graph. To perform these operations, you must start the Road Graph Editor task from the Launch Applications mode.
With the help of the Panorama Vision service, the formation of a road network map for an area of 25 square kilometers takes no more than 15 minutes. In addition to road recognition, the Panorama Vision service allows you to recognize the contours of agricultural fields, hydrographic objects (rivers, ponds, lakes and others), buildings and structures. The service is located on the Internet on the servers of Panorama KB. Access to the service is carried out from the list of application tasks of the Panorama GIS: Launching applications - item Automatic creation of objects.
2024
"Panorama Vision" version 1.1.1 with improved accuracy of decryption of contours of buildings and agricultural plots
Panorama Design Bureau has developed the Panorama Vision automatic recognition and vectorization service version 1.1.1. This version improves the accuracy of decrypting the contours of buildings and agricultural plots. The developer announced this on December 19, 2024.
In the complex integrated neural network is a model optimized for recognition of building contours terrain images with a spatial resolution of 0.1-0.3 m/pixel. This model improves the quality of recognition of buildings on orthophotoplanes formed by the Panorama Photo program based on the results of processing aerial photography materials. The joint use of the Panorama Photo and Panorama Vision software products allows you to automate the process of obtaining ready-made geodata as much as possible. These include orthofuels, altitude matrices, and vector maps formed to data from unmanned aerial vehicles () UAV satellite and images. In addition, the Panorama Vision complex has finalized the definition of building contours on satellite images with a spatial resolution of 0.75 m/pixel and below. For all categories of images, when forming a vector map, the algorithms for separating buildings located close to each other have been improved. When decrypting the boundaries of agricultural land, automatic "reaching" the contours of land to a rectangular shape was added. When creating a vector map, objects of agricultural land, hydrography and buildings are formed using a single classifier map5000m.rscz. To form agricultural land objects, the Arable Land object with code 71324100 is used, hydrography - the Reservoir object with code 31120002, and for buildings - the Residential Building object with code 44200000.
Panorama Vision allows you to process terrain images in RSW/JPG/TIFF/PNG formats and data from open geoportals. The software package recognizes the contours of areas of fields, hydrographic objects (rivers, ponds, lakes and others), buildings and structures. The processing results are transmitted to the user as a vector map downloaded over the WFS protocol. The complex is implemented in the form of services that provide remote access to data decryption. It is located on the Internet on the servers of Panorama KB. Access to the complex is carried out from the list of application tasks of the Panorama GIS: Launching applications - item Automatic creation of objects.
Version 1.1.0
On September 18, 2024, Panorama Design Bureau announced the development of Panorama GIS version 15.3.2 and Panorama Vision automatic recognition and vectorization service version 1.1.0. The updated version expanded the capabilities of the Panorama Vision automatic recognition and vectorization complex and improved the tools for automatic decryption of satellite images. A neural network model has been added to the program to highlight the contours of buildings in images of the area. The Panorama Vision service brings the recognized contours of buildings to a rectangular shape and adjusts their location so that they exactly correspond to the foundation of buildings. The resulting model provides recognition accuracy over 90%.
According to the company, satellite images of the cities of the Russian Federation together with vector maps containing the applied contours of the roofs and walls of buildings were used to train the model. For accurate determination of building contours, the spatial resolution of the data should be from 0.5 to 1 meter/pixel for satellite images and 0.25 - 0.01 meters/pixel for aerial photographs. For example, the recognition of building contours in satellite images of the city of Moscow with a resolution of 0.6 meters/pixel within an area of 25 square kilometers took 2 minutes 20 seconds. As a result of processing, 2895 objects were created. The use of the updated model will allow, together with data from Rossreestr, to identify unregistered buildings and structures, as well as promptly update existing information on vector maps.
The complex allows you to process images of the area in RSW/JPG/TIFF/PNG formats and data from open geoportals. Panorama Vision recognizes the contours of areas of fields, hydrographic objects (rivers, ponds, lakes and others), buildings and structures. The processing results are transmitted to the user as a vector map downloaded over the WFS protocol. The complex is implemented in the form of services that provide remote access to data decryption. It is located on the Internet on the servers of Panorama KB. Access to the complex is carried out from the list of application tasks of the Panorama GIS: Launching applications - item Automatic creation of objects. The updated version of the program and documentation are available on the Panorama KB website in the Download section.